芯片设计是一门综合性较强的学科,需要掌握多方面的知识和技能。想要成为一名优秀的芯片设计工程师,需要系统地学习与掌握相关课程和技能。
首先,数学课程是芯片设计的基础。包括离散数学、概率论、数理统计等课程,这些课程是芯片设计中算法和逻辑设计的基础,对于理解和应用芯片设计中的相关算法和数据处理至关重要。
其次,电子学课程也是不可或缺的。学生需要学习模拟电路、数字电路、集成电路原理等课程,这些课程将帮助学生理解电子器件的工作原理,为芯片设计提供理论基础。
此外,计算机科学课程也是必不可少的。学生需要学习数据结构、算法分析、操作系统等课程,这些课程将帮助学生理解计算机系统的工作原理,为芯片设计中的软件和硬件设计提供支持。
最后,通信工程课程也是非常重要的。学生需要学习数字通信原理、移动通信技术、网络协议等课程,这些课程将帮助学生了解通信系统的工作原理,为芯片设计中的通信功能提供支持。
在总体上,芯片设计需要学习数学、电子学、计算机科学和通信工程等多个学科的知识,这些知识将为学生提供全面的理论基础和实践技能,帮助他们成为优秀的芯片设计工程师。
数学课程是芯片设计的基础,包括离散数学、概率论、数理统计等课程,对于理解和应用芯片设计中的相关算法和数据处理至关重要。
学习模拟电路、数字电路、集成电路原理等课程,帮助学生理解电子器件的工作原理,为芯片设计提供理论基础。
学习数据结构、算法分析、操作系统等课程,帮助学生理解计算机系统的工作原理,为芯片设计中的软件和硬件设计提供支持。
最终,通过系统地学习以上课程,学生可以全面掌握芯片设计所需的理论知识和实践技能,为日后的工作打下坚实的基础。